It's not the seeding as much as the pool play itself. There are 15 teams entered. The tourney website at one point stated that if the entries are multiples of 5, there will be 5-team pools (4 pool games). Makes sense. But instead of having 3 pools of 5 teams, they made it 5 pools of 3 teams. So now we only get 2 pool games before being seeded for the Championship bracket. It may be a blessing in disguise in terms of pitching but who knows. noidea
